Taylor Swift Becomes Unexpected Voice of Team USA at the 2026 Winter Olympics
Milan Cortina, Italy — Pop superstar Taylor Swift has taken the global stage at the 2026 Winter Olympics in a new and surprising way — by lending her voice and music to an official Olympic promotional video for Team USA’s women’s figure skating squad.
In a nearly two-minute video released on Monday, Swift narrates an introduction to the trio of American figure skaters Amber Glenn, Alysa Liu, and Isabeau Levito — affectionately dubbed the “Blade Angels” — ahead of their competition in the Women’s Short Program. The clip blends inspirational storytelling with Swift’s hit track “Opalite,” giving viewers an emotional look at each athlete’s unique journey.
A Pop Icon Meets Olympic Passion
Rather than performing on ice or taking part in the games themselves, Swift’s role is that of supporter and narrator. In the video, she enthusiastically introduces the skaters as “three American showgirls on ice,” a phrase that cleverly echoes themes from her recent album The Life of a Showgirl.
Her narration highlights each skater’s personal story:
Amber Glenn is celebrated for her tenacity and resilience through competitive setbacks.
Alysa Liu’s comeback to the sport after taking time away underscores the joy and determination that now fuel her skating.

Isabeau Levito’s deep family ties to Milan — with her grandmother living just minutes from the Olympic rink — are cast as a destined path toward Olympic success.
The video first premiered on NBC Olympics’ platforms and was later shared widely across social media, immediately becoming a viral topic among both Olympic fans and Swifties (Taylor Swift’s fan community).
Boosting Team Spirit and Global Attention
Swift’s involvement adds an extra layer of star power and visibility to the figure skating event, which kicks off with the short program on February 17 and continues with the free skate on February 19. This isn’t Swift’s first Olympic-linked appearance; earlier in the Games she also sent a goodwill message to athletes that aired during the Opening Ceremony. But her narrated introduction marks one of the most high-profile celebrity crossovers at Milan Cortina 2026.
